Output b91f63eb0ab18c160151a93fd391b74d3866579d3e6107d5773272e42a381d64:2

value
5100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374faeee937d2fb1c5eea4dfc693537605114 OP_EQUAL
address
3BMEXNWWrW6KZN3J6yTVHGTNsmt2HwcKjs
transaction
b91f63eb0ab18c160151a93fd391b74d3866579d3e6107d5773272e42a381d64
spent
true